COLLADA .NET Data Binding

  •        160

COLLADA XML data binding to C# classes

http://colladadotnet.codeplex.com/

Tags
Implementation
License
Platform

   




Related Projects

MDX2DAE

  •    

MDX2DAE is a tool for 3D model conversion. It will be able to convert models of the MDX format (used by Blizzard Entertainment) into the open standard COLLADA format. This will enable users to edit the files in 3D software like 3ds Max.

assimp - Official Open Asset Import Library Repository

  •    C++

A library to import and export various 3d-model-formats including scene-post-processing to generate missing render data. APIs are provided for C and C++. There are various bindings to other languages (C#, Java, Python, Delphi, D). Assimp also runs on Android and iOS.

DAE Tools Project

  •    C++

Equation-oriented process modelling and optimization software

Icarus Scene Engine 3.0

  •    CSharp

Icarus Scene Engine 3.0 is a cross-platform 3D framework, integrating open source APIs into a cohesive all-open-source, all .NET solution. For Windows, MacOSX, Linux, Web, iOS. Uses OpenTK, OpenGL, OpenAL, Mono/.NET, FFMpeg. Works with .NET 2.0 or later, using Visual Studio (inc. Express editions) as well as MonoDevelop amp; Xamarin Studio. NOTE: Icarus Scene Engine 3.0 is an almost total re-write from Version 2.0. More focussed, more specific in function and goals, much more developer-fri

modo COLLADA

  •    C++

modo COLLADA is a plug-in that allows modo 401 users to exchange 3D assets with third-party DCC tools in the COLLADA (COLLAborative Design Activity) file format. COLLADA files are identified by the extension quot;.DAEquot;.


COLLADA Document Object Model (DOM)

  •    C++

The COLLADA Document Object Model (DOM) is an application programming interface (API) that provides a C++ object representation of a COLLADA XML instance document. Contact a project admin to become a developer!

PLG Graphic File Analyzer

  •    CSharp

PLG Analyzer is an application that loads a graphic scene described in PLG format, parses the file and displays the information in it on the screen in 3D coordinates using OpenTK for C#. This project is a university project (homework, not final project) so please bear in mind :)

opentk - This Open Toolkit library is a fast, low-level C# wrapper for OpenGL and OpenAL

  •    CSharp

OpenTK is a large project, with a huge number of components. We're looking to add a more maintainers to the team. Email @varon or message him in Gitter if you'd like to help out.The Open Toolkit library is a fast, low-level C# binding for OpenGL, OpenGL ES and OpenAL. It runs on all major platforms and powers hundreds of apps, games and scientific research.

GTKSharp OpenGL Widget using OpenTK

  •    CSharp

GLWidget is a cross-platform GTKSharp widget that supports OpenGL using the OpenTK library inside a GTK# application using C#.

The Tao Framework

  •    VBNET

The Tao Framework for .NET is a collection of bindings to facilitate cross-platform game-related development utilizing the .NET platform. Superseded by OpenTK: https://sourceforge.net/projects/opentk/

COLLADA Refinery

  •    Java

COLLADA Refinery is a GUI-based application for creating content pipelines for 3D assets using modular components called conditioners. Contact a project admin to become a developer!

Collada plug-in for Blender

  •    Python

This is a COLLADA (1.3.1 / 1.4) Plug-in for Blender which exports and imports: Meshes, Materials, Textures, Lights (Hemi, Lamp, Sun and Spot) and Cameras. Additional features are export of animation, selected objects only and export of baked transforms.

fbx-conv - Command line utility using the FBX SDK to convert FBX/Collada/Obj files to a custom text/binary format for static, keyframed and skinned meshes

  •    C

Command line utility using the FBX SDK to convert FBX/Collada/Obj files to more runtime friendly formats. The FBX content is parsed into an in-memory datastructure. Pluggable writers then take this datastructure to generate the output. Send us a pull request if you want the writer for your engine/framework/app to be integrated. We'll build the converter for Windows, Linux and Mac.The FBX parser is largely based on GamePlay SDK's encoder. We'll try to back-port any bug fixes or improvements.

mmmm

  •    

A city-themed collection of over 400 blocky models you can remix or use outright in your own works. Files are provided in .vox, .collada and Unity3D .prefab formats. A: I use MagicaVoxel for creating the initial files / rendering, and VoxelShop for exporting optimized collada polys.

COLLADA for Maya, 3DSMax

  •    C++

FCOLLADA based COLLADA plugins for Maya and 3DSMax. Newer plugins with 1.5 support and support the files mentioned in "Papervision3D Essentials" by Paul Tondeur are available at http://opencollada.org . Please use this project for FCOLLADA related topi

mono-tools - The mono-tools package contains a series of extra tools for Mono users.

  •    CSharp

The mono-tools package contains a series of extra tools for Mono users.

mono - Mono open source ECMA CLI, C# and .NET implementation.

  •    CSharp

Mono is a software platform designed to allow developers to easily create cross platform applications. It is an open source implementation of Microsoft's .NET Framework based on the ECMA standards for C# and the Common Language Runtime.Please see our guides for building Mono on Mac OS X, Linux and Windows.

QtSharp - Mono/.NET bindings for Qt

  •    CSharp

This project aims to create Mono/.NET libraries that wrap Qt (https://qt-project.org/) thus enabling its usage through C#. It relies on the excellent CppSharp (https://github.com/mono/CppSharp). It is a generator that expects the include and library directories of a Qt set-up and then generates and compiles the wrappers. While still in development, it should work with any Qt version when complete. There is no Qt included in the repository, users have to download and install Qt themselves. For now, Qt MinGW for Windows has been the only tested version. Qt for OS X and Linux are planned, Qt for VC++ has not been planned for now.The source code is separated into a library that contains the settings and passes the generator needs, and a command-line client. In the future a GUI client, constructed with Qt# itself, is planned as well.

mono - Mono open source ECMA CLI, C# and .NET implementation.

  •    CSharp

Mono open source ECMA CLI, C# and .NET implementation.

Multiplatform GTK Docking Panel in MONO

  •    

This is an open source project to develop a multiplatform dock-panel library in Gtk for Mono.